Enlightenment CVS committal Author : raster Project : e17 Module : libs/ecore
Dir : e17/libs/ecore/src/lib/ecore Modified Files: Tag: SPLIT ecore_private.h Log Message: type check these modules HEAVILY =================================================================== RCS file: /cvsroot/enlightenment/e17/libs/ecore/src/lib/ecore/Attic/ecore_private.h,v retrieving revision 1.1.2.7 retrieving revision 1.1.2.8 diff -u -3 -r1.1.2.7 -r1.1.2.8 --- ecore_private.h 5 Feb 2003 00:10:19 -0000 1.1.2.7 +++ ecore_private.h 12 Feb 2003 11:27:32 -0000 1.1.2.8 @@ -8,13 +8,6 @@ #include <unistd.h> #include <signal.h> -enum _Ecore_Fd_Handler_Flags -{ - ECORE_FD_READ = 1, - ECORE_FD_WRITE = 2 -}; -typedef enum _Ecore_Fd_Handler_Flags Ecore_Fd_Handler_Flags; - #define ECORE_MAGIC_NONE 0x1234fedc #define ECORE_MAGIC_EXE 0xf7e812f5 #define ECORE_MAGIC_TIMER 0xf7d713f4 @@ -35,6 +28,20 @@ typedef struct _Ecore_List Ecore_List; +struct _Ecore_List +{ + Ecore_List *next, *prev; + Ecore_List *last; +}; + +#ifndef _ECORE_H +enum _Ecore_Fd_Handler_Flags +{ + ECORE_FD_READ = 1, + ECORE_FD_WRITE = 2 +}; +typedef enum _Ecore_Fd_Handler_Flags Ecore_Fd_Handler_Flags; + typedef struct _Ecore_Exe Ecore_Exe; typedef struct _Ecore_Timer Ecore_Timer; typedef struct _Ecore_Idler Ecore_Idler; @@ -44,12 +51,6 @@ typedef struct _Ecore_Event_Filter Ecore_Event_Filter; typedef struct _Ecore_Event Ecore_Event; -struct _Ecore_List -{ - Ecore_List *next, *prev; - Ecore_List *last; -}; - struct _Ecore_Exe { Ecore_List __list_data; @@ -133,6 +134,7 @@ void (*func_free) (void *ev, void *data); void *data; }; +#endif void _ecore_magic_fail(void *d, Ecore_Magic m, Ecore_Magic req_m, const char *fname); ------------------------------------------------------- This SF.NET email is sponsored by: SourceForge Enterprise Edition + IBM + LinuxWorld = Something 2 See! http://www.vasoftware.com _______________________________________________ enlightenment-cvs mailing list [EMAIL PROTECTED] https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s